The Irish History Show is presented and produced by Cathal Brennan and John Dorney. The show looks at many different aspects of Irish history with expert guests from a variety of backgrounds and disciplines.

103 The Birmingham Six
Q: Chris, can you tell us about the police investigation and the six men who were arrested for the bombings in Birmingham?
Five of the men caught a train headed towards the bombing area and were arrested in Morecambe. What followed was a police program of violence and coercion leading to forced confessions from four of the men.
103 The Birmingham Six
Q: Michael, if we can start off with you, can you tell us about growing up in the Irish community in Birmingham and how well integrated was it into the city?
Growing up as an Irish person in Birmingham was easy; the community was well-integrated and vibrant, with cultural hubs like the Irish Centre in Digbeth, but the atmosphere dramatically changed after the Birmingham Pub Bombings.
